Title: Cowl to Inner Fender Brace Tubes
Post by: bryancobb on May 09, 2010, 01:10:37 PM
On my 66 convt...  What hardware is supposed to be used at the front end of the two diagonal tube braces that go from the cowl to the R and L inner fenders.  One was off the car and the other had an original bolt with star washer frm the inside of the engine compartment, but inside the wheelwell it had A SQUARE THREADED PLATE about1.75" square.  I don't think this is correct.  Well I guess I found the answer...My Osborne book shows the square plate to be correct.  Does anyone have one, I'm missing one?

P/N C5ZB-16D112
